# `Docker.ContainerId`
[🔗](https://github.com/joshrotenberg/docker_wrapper_ex/blob/v0.1.2/lib/docker/container_id.ex#L1)

A Docker container ID with both full and short forms.

# `t`

```elixir
@type t() :: %Docker.ContainerId{full: String.t(), short: String.t()}
```

# `parse`

```elixir
@spec parse(String.t()) :: t()
```

Parses a container ID from Docker output (typically a full 64-char hex string).

## Examples

    iex> Docker.ContainerId.parse("abc123def456789\n")
    %Docker.ContainerId{full: "abc123def456789", short: "abc123de"}

---

*Consult [api-reference.md](api-reference.md) for complete listing*
